    Nice review. I have had one of these on my tool wish list for quite a while. I have a suggestion for chuck keys. I keep my drill press chuck key handy with a CB microphone retractor. Clip the retractor body to the hanger and make a cow hitch from the loop end coming from the retractor body. Put the chuck key through the cow hitch and cinch it tight. Ready when you need it, out of the way when you don''t.

    All of the connections on this are compatible with foredom flex shaft parts. Recommended to get the foredom footpedal, its much more accurate and will allow you to access the lower speeds.
